LONDON: Peter Sauber has said that the team will be looking to improve on its impressive start to the season by updating its car, but don’t plan on doing so until the Spanish Grand Prix.

Despite losing out on a double points finish at the Australia Grand Prix, Sauber have scored points in each of the subsequent two races. The team principal said that he was pleased with the way his team had started the season, but was wary of the competition. “The competition is getting tougher,” he said. “It’ll now be more important to make improvements.”
